1. Furnace Failures

A furnace breakdown throughout the coldest months of the year is not only uncomfortable however can also position severe health dangers, particularly for susceptible family members. Typical heater problems include:

  • Ignition or Pilot Light Problems: Without a functioning ignition system or pilot burner, your furnace can not produce heat. This issue typically originates from a filthy or faulty ignition component, which we can quickly fix or change.
  • Thermostat Malfunctions: If your heater isn’t reacting to the thermostat settings, the issue could be with the thermostat itself. Our service technicians can recalibrate, fix, or replace malfunctioning thermostats to restore your heating.
  • Blower Motor Failures: The blower motor is responsible for distributing warm air throughout your home. If it stops working, your heater won’t be able to disperse heat properly. We can detect and repair motor concerns to get your system back on track.
  • Gas Line Issues: A issue with your furnace‘s gas line is a major security issue. If you smell gas, it’s vital to leave your home and call emergency services right away. Our team can manage the essential repairs to guarantee your gas line is safe and secure.

2. A/c Breakdowns

A functioning a/c unit is important throughout the hot summer season. When your air conditioner system fails, it can rapidly turn your home into an excruciating environment. A few of the most common a/c emergency situations include:

  • Refrigerant Leaks: Refrigerant is important for your a/c to cool the air. A leakage not just decreases your system’s performance but can also trigger the compressor to get too hot. We can find and fix leakages, as well as charge your system with the proper amount of refrigerant.
  • Compressor Failures: The compressor is the heart of your a/c system, and when it fails, the entire system can shut down. Whether the problem is electrical or mechanical, our specialists can diagnose and fix your compressor to restore cooling.
  • Frozen Coils: When air flow is restricted or refrigerant levels are low, the evaporator coils can freeze, resulting in a system shutdown. We can thaw the coils and resolve the underlying cause to prevent future problems.
  • Electrical Issues: AC systems count on numerous electrical components to work correctly. From blown fuses to malfunctioning electrical wiring, electrical issues can trigger your system to stop working. Our specialists are competent in recognizing and repairing these problems rapidly.

3. Heatpump Issues

Heatpump are a flexible service for both heating and cooling, making them an vital element in lots of homes. Nevertheless, they are not unsusceptible to problems. Common heat pump issues include:

  • Reversing Valve Malfunctions: The reversing valve permits the heat pump to switch between heating and cooling modes. If this component fails, your heat pump might be stuck in one mode. We can fix or change the valve to restore proper performance.
  • Defrost Cycle Problems: In cold weather, heatpump require to thaw occasionally to prevent ice accumulation. If the defrost cycle isn’t working correctly, ice can collect and decrease effectiveness. Our group can examine and fix defrost cycle problems to guarantee your heat pump runs smoothly.
  • Air flow Problems: Restricted air flow can cause your heat pump to work more difficult than essential, causing increased wear and tear. We can identify and remove blockages in your system to improve air flow and performance.

4. Ductwork Problems

Your home’s ductwork is accountable for dispersing conditioned air throughout your home. Concerns with your ducts can compromise the performance of your HVAC system and cause uneven temperature levels or bad air quality. Typical ductwork emergency situations consist of:

  • Dripping Ducts: Over time, ducts can develop leaks that permit conditioned air to leave before it reaches its location. This not just lowers performance but can also increase energy costs. We can find and seal duct leaks to enhance your system’s efficiency.
  • Obstructed Ducts: Obstructions in your ductwork, such as debris or bug infestations, can restrict airflow and trigger your HVAC system to work more difficult. Our group can clear clogs and ensure your ducts are tidy and devoid of obstructions.
  • Poor Insulation: Inadequately insulated ducts can lose a substantial amount of heating or cooling energy as air travels through them. We can evaluate your duct insulation and advise improvements to improve your system’s performance.

Proactive Steps to Prevent HVAC Emergencies in Nassau County

While it’s impossible to remove the risk of HVAC emergency situations completely, there are proactive steps house owners can require to minimize the likelihood of a breakdown. Here are some important pointers to keep your system running efficiently:

1. Arrange Regular Maintenance

Regular upkeep is the cornerstone of a trustworthy HVAC system. By scheduling routine assessments and tune-ups, you can capture potential concerns before they become emergencies. Throughout a upkeep go to, our specialists will:

  • Check and tidy key components such as coils, burners, and blowers.
  • Check refrigerant levels and top off if necessary.
  • Evaluate the thermostat and recalibrate it if needed.
  • Oil moving parts to reduce wear and tear.
  • Check electrical connections and tighten up any loose wires.

By staying on top of maintenance, you can extend the life-span of your HVAC system and decrease the likelihood of a sudden breakdown.

2. Replace Air Filters Regularly

Among the most basic yet most reliable methods to keep your HVAC system running efficiently is by replacing the air filters regularly. A unclean filter can block airflow, triggering your system to work harder and increasing the risk of a breakdown. Depending upon your system and home environment, it’s suggested to replace the filter every 1-3 months.

3. Display Your Energy Bills

A abrupt spike in your energy costs can be a indication that your HVAC system is struggling. If you notice an unusual boost in your regular monthly utility expenses, it’s worth having your system inspected by a expert. Early detection of issues can prevent more substantial issues down the line.

4. Keep the Area Around Your HVAC Units Clear

Ensure that the locations around your indoor and outside HVAC units are devoid of particles, vegetation, and other obstructions. This allows for correct airflow and reduces the risk of your system overheating. In addition, frequently cleaning the location around your units can avoid bugs from nesting in your equipment.

When to Call for Emergency HVAC Service

It’s important to know when an HVAC issue requires immediate attention. Here are some indications that it’s time to require emergency service:

  • Complete System Failure: If your heating or cooling system stops working totally, it’s time to call a expert. A complete system failure is a clear sign that something is seriously incorrect and needs instant attention.
  • Unusual Noises: Loud, uncommon sounds such as banging, clanking, or screeching can indicate a serious problem with your HVAC system. These noises often signal a mechanical issue that requires to be addressed before it leads to a complete breakdown.
  • Burning Smell: A burning smell coming from your HVAC system is a cause for issue. It might show an electrical problem, such as overheating wires or parts, which postures a fire risk. Switch off your system immediately and require emergency service.
  • Unexpected Temperature Fluctuations: If your home’s temperature is changing extremely or your system is struggling to maintain a consistent temperature level, it’s a indication that your HVAC system is not operating effectively. An emergency evaluation can determine the problem and prevent additional damage.
  • Water Leaks: Water pooling around your HVAC system might suggest a refrigerant leak or a issue with the condensate drain. These concerns can trigger substantial damage to your system and your home if not attended to quickly.
